About This Book

When Culture Hates You considers what it means for Christians to persevere in a hostile public square.

Natasha Crain focuses on the relationship between Christian faith, cultural opposition, and the pursuit of the common good.

The book addresses public engagement and steadfastness for Christians navigating difficult cultural circumstances.
